Homosexuality used to be a crime in India - interestingly enough, it was put into law by the British. This law stayed put even after the end of colonialism. Although “carnal intercourse against the order of nature with any man or woman” i.e. butt-sex was a crime, there have been no convictions in the last 20 years.
